Evaluation of whole body vibration measurement on the tractor using MATLAB and Arduino based system
Abstract
The usage of tractor and machinery in the agricultural sector has reduced drudgery in field work. One of the drawbacks of tractor is noise and vibration that give negative impact such as whole body vibration and permanent hearing loss. Therefore, an offline vibration measurement system was developed to analyse the vibration effects at different mode of operation. The developed system used Arduino microcontroller with vibration sensor which perform the test by stored data in memory card, then transmitted the data in MATLAB software. In this study, the system measurement was performed on New Holland The result of vibration exposure level of the operator obtained then compared with the health effect index of ISO 2631. From the overall data, it shown that the vibration exposure was highest at idle and paved condition with 8.3063 m/s2 and 7.3851 m/s2. While for tractor with implement, the vibration much higher with value of 10.3711 m/s2 and 10.5668 m/s2 also in idle and paved condition. In details, based on frequency range between 2 Hz to 5 Hz found out the highest vibration at y and z axis. For noise exposure the dominant peak at 86.6 dB at unpaved road and consider dangerous to the operator if exposure time exceeds 4 hour. Thus, it can conclude that whole body vibration exposure for each operation mode was extremely uncomfortable and dangerous especially in continuous and long exposure of time.
